[0122]控制顯示頁面停止?jié)L動。
[0123]可選的,本發(fā)明另一實(shí)施例中,處理器203用于:
[0124]確定電子設(shè)備200接收用于控制顯示頁面停止?jié)L動的操作。
[0125]可選的,本發(fā)明另一實(shí)施例中,處理器203用于:
[0126]確定顯示頁面滾動至顯示頁面包括的全部顯示內(nèi)容的最底端或最頂端。
[0127]可選的,本發(fā)明另一實(shí)施例中,處理器203還用于:
[0128]在生成第一截圖文件之后,保存第一截圖文件。
[0129]可選的,本發(fā)明另一實(shí)施例中,
[0130]輸入裝置202還用于:
[0131]在處理器203用于生成第一截圖文件之后,接收針對顯示頁面的第一操作;
[0132]處理器203還用于:
[0133]根據(jù)第一操作,再次控制顯示頁面進(jìn)行滾動顯示;在再次控制顯示頁面進(jìn)行滾動顯示之后,控制顯示頁面停止?jié)L動;重新將第一顯示內(nèi)容與第三顯示內(nèi)容,以及第一顯示內(nèi)容與第三顯示內(nèi)容之間顯示的顯示內(nèi)容進(jìn)行屏幕圖像截圖,生成第二截圖文件;以及令第二截圖文件替換第一截圖文件;其中,在控制顯示頁面停止?jié)L動時,顯示裝置201顯示第三顯示內(nèi)容。
[0134]由于本發(fā)明實(shí)施例中的電子設(shè)備200與圖1中的截屏方法解決問題的原理相似,因此電子設(shè)備200的實(shí)施可以參見截屏方法的實(shí)施,在此不再贅述。
[0135]請參見圖3,基于同一發(fā)明構(gòu)思,本發(fā)明實(shí)施例還提供第二種電子設(shè)備,該電子設(shè)備包括接收模塊301、第一控制模塊302、第二控制模塊303和處理模塊304。
[0136]接收模塊301,用于在電子設(shè)備的顯示單元顯示第一顯示內(nèi)容時,接收用于觸發(fā)電子設(shè)備啟動長截屏功能的觸發(fā)操作;其中,長截屏功能為:將顯示單元顯示的多于一屏的顯示內(nèi)容進(jìn)行截圖的功能;
[0137]第一控制模塊302,用于根據(jù)觸發(fā)操作,控制顯示單元顯示的顯示頁面進(jìn)行滾動顯示;
[0138]第二控制模塊303,用于在顯示頁面進(jìn)行滾動顯示的過程中,控制顯示頁面停止?jié)L動;其中,在顯示頁面停止?jié)L動時,顯示單元顯示第二顯示內(nèi)容;
[0139]處理模塊304,用于將第一顯示內(nèi)容與第二顯示內(nèi)容,以及第一顯示內(nèi)容與第二顯示內(nèi)容之間顯示的顯示內(nèi)容進(jìn)行屏幕圖像截圖,生成第一截圖文件。
[0140]可選的,本發(fā)明另一實(shí)施例中,第二控制模塊303用于:
[0141]在顯示頁面進(jìn)行滾動顯示的過程中,確定顯示頁面的狀態(tài)滿足預(yù)設(shè)狀態(tài);
[0142]控制顯示頁面停止?jié)L動。
[0143]可選的,本發(fā)明另一實(shí)施例中,第二控制模塊303用于確定顯示頁面的狀態(tài)滿足預(yù)設(shè)狀態(tài),具體為:
[0144]確定電子設(shè)備接收用于控制顯示頁面停止?jié)L動的操作。
[0145]可選的,本發(fā)明另一實(shí)施例中,第二控制模塊303用于確定顯示頁面的狀態(tài)滿足預(yù)設(shè)狀態(tài),具體為:
[0146]確定顯示頁面滾動至顯示頁面包括的全部顯示內(nèi)容的最底端或最頂端。
[0147]可選的,本發(fā)明另一實(shí)施例中,電子設(shè)備還包括保存模塊,用于:
[0148]在處理模塊304用于生成第一截圖文件之后,保存第一截圖文件。
[0149]可選的,本發(fā)明另一實(shí)施例中,
[0150]電子設(shè)備還包括接收模塊,用于:
[0151]在處理模塊304用于生成第一截圖文件之后,接收針對顯示頁面的第一操作;
[0152]處理模塊304還用于:
[0153]根據(jù)第一操作,再次控制顯示頁面進(jìn)行滾動顯示;
[0154]在再次控制顯示頁面進(jìn)行滾動顯示之后,控制顯示頁面停止?jié)L動;其中,在控制顯示頁面停止?jié)L動時,顯示單元顯示第三顯示內(nèi)容;
[0155]重新將第一顯示內(nèi)容與第三顯示內(nèi)容,以及第一顯示內(nèi)容與第三顯示內(nèi)容之間顯示的顯示內(nèi)容進(jìn)行屏幕圖像截圖,生成第二截圖文件;
[0156]令第二截圖文件替換第一截圖文件。
[0157]由于本發(fā)明實(shí)施例中的第二種電子設(shè)備與圖1中的截屏方法解決問題的原理相似,因此第二種電子設(shè)備的實(shí)施可以參見圖1中的截屏方法的實(shí)施,在此不再贅述。
[0158]本發(fā)明實(shí)施例中,電子設(shè)備在接收到觸發(fā)操作之后,可以開啟長截屏功能,同時,控制顯示頁面自動進(jìn)行滾動顯示,即類似于用戶對顯示單元進(jìn)行滑動觸控操作以控制顯示頁面向某個方向(例如向下或向左)滾屏顯示,也就是說,電子設(shè)備在開啟長截屏功能后,顯示頁面便會自動進(jìn)行滾動顯示,這樣用戶無需手動操作就可以獲知多屏顯示內(nèi)容,增加對信息的獲取量,當(dāng)然,顯示頁面進(jìn)行滾動顯示的速度和方向可以根據(jù)用戶的需求設(shè)置。
[0159]進(jìn)一步地,電子設(shè)備可以控制顯示頁面停止?jié)L動,并將顯示頁面從開始滾動至停止?jié)L動時顯示單元顯示過的顯示內(nèi)容進(jìn)行截圖,即,將本發(fā)明實(shí)施例中的第一顯示內(nèi)容與第二顯示內(nèi)容,以及第一顯示內(nèi)容與第二顯示內(nèi)容之間顯示的顯示內(nèi)容進(jìn)行截圖,以生成第一截圖文件。
[0160]也就是說,通過本發(fā)明實(shí)施例的方案,在使用長截屏功能時,由于通過顯示單元顯示的顯示頁面可以自動滾動顯示,可以減少如現(xiàn)有技術(shù)中用戶對期望截屏的內(nèi)容一屏一屏依次進(jìn)行選擇的手動操作,增強(qiáng)了電子設(shè)備的可操作性,同時,用戶可以根據(jù)自己的需求選擇部分顯示內(nèi)容進(jìn)行截圖,這樣的截圖方式比較靈活,可以增強(qiáng)電子設(shè)備的多功能性和實(shí)用性,盡量滿足用戶的使用需求,提高用戶使用體驗(yàn)。
[0161]所屬領(lǐng)域的技術(shù)人員可以清楚地了解到,為描述的方便和簡潔,僅以上述各功能模塊的劃分進(jìn)行舉例說明,實(shí)際應(yīng)用中,可以根據(jù)需要而將上述功能分配由不同的功能單元完成,即將裝置的內(nèi)部結(jié)構(gòu)劃分成不同的功能單元,以完成以上描述的全部或者部分功能。上述描述的系統(tǒng),裝置和單元的具體工作過程,可以參考前述方法實(shí)施例中的對應(yīng)過程,在此不再贅述。
[0162]在本發(fā)明所提供的幾個實(shí)施例中,應(yīng)該理解到,所揭露的系統(tǒng),裝置和方法,可以通過其它的方式實(shí)現(xiàn)。例如,以上所描述的裝置實(shí)施例僅僅是示意性的,例如,所述模塊或單元的劃分,僅僅為一種邏輯功能劃分,實(shí)際實(shí)現(xiàn)時可以有另外的劃分方式,例如多個單元或組件可以結(jié)合或者可以集成到另一個系統(tǒng),或一些特征可以忽略,或不執(zhí)行。另一點(diǎn),所顯示或討論的相互之間的耦合或直接耦合或通信連接可以是通過一些接口,裝置或單元的間接耦合或通信連接,可以是電性,機(jī)械或其它的形式。
[0163]所述作為分離部件說明的單元可以是或者也可以不是物理上分開的,作為單元顯示的部件可以是或者也可以不是物理單元,即可以位于一個地方,或者也可以分布到多個網(wǎng)絡(luò)單元上??梢愿鶕?jù)實(shí)際的需要選擇其中的部分或者全部單元來實(shí)現(xiàn)本實(shí)施例方案的目的。
[0164]另外,在本發(fā)明各個實(shí)施例中的各功能單元可以集成在一個處理單元中,也可以是各個單元單獨(dú)物理存在,也可以兩個或兩個以上單元集成在一個單元中。上述集成的單元既可以采用硬件的形式實(shí)現(xiàn),也可以采用軟件功能單元的形式實(shí)現(xiàn)。
[0165]所述集成的單元如果以軟件功能單元的形式實(shí)現(xiàn)并作為獨(dú)立的產(chǎn)品銷售或使用時,可以存儲在一個計算機(jī)可讀取存儲介質(zhì)中?;谶@樣的理解,本發(fā)明的技術(shù)方案本質(zhì)上或者說對現(xiàn)有技術(shù)做出貢獻(xiàn)的部分或者該技術(shù)方案的全部或部分可以以軟件產(chǎn)品的形式體現(xiàn)出來,該計算機(jī)軟件產(chǎn)品存儲在一個存儲介質(zhì)中,包括若干指令用以使得一臺計算機(jī)設(shè)備(可以是個人計算機(jī),服務(wù)器,或者網(wǎng)絡(luò)設(shè)備等)或processor (處理器)執(zhí)行本發(fā)明各個實(shí)施例所述方法的全部或部分步驟。而前述的存儲介質(zhì)包括:U盤、移動硬盤、ROM (Read-Only Memory,只讀存儲器)、RAM (Random Access Memory,隨機(jī)存取存儲器)、磁碟或者光盤等各種可以存儲程序代碼的介質(zhì)。
[0166]具體來講,本發(fā)明實(shí)施例中的一種截屏方法對應(yīng)的計算機(jī)程序指令可以被存儲在光盤,硬盤,U盤等存儲介質(zhì)上,當(dāng)存儲介質(zhì)中的與一種截屏方法對應(yīng)的計算機(jī)程序指令被一電子設(shè)備讀取或被執(zhí)行時,包括如下步驟:
[0167]在電子設(shè)備的顯示單元顯示第一顯示內(nèi)容時,接收用于觸發(fā)電子設(shè)備啟動長截屏功能的觸發(fā)操作;其中,長截屏功能為:將顯示單元顯示的多于一屏的顯示內(nèi)容進(jìn)行截圖的功能;
[0168]根據(jù)觸發(fā)操作,控制